Some of you are familiar with my issues, and my support experiences.

So I called up again today because my PlayBook after going for repair still exhibits the same issues.

Eventually the PB is "dead" I can get it to power on and boot up with a charger plugged in but it reports 0% battery for hours on end while "charging"

If you unplug it, it shuts off.

Another issue is that even if I get it back to charging properly and showing a "real" battery status, AppWorld can no longer authenticate my ID.

This repeats in an endless loop no matter how many times I 'de-brick' the device.
